AUDI A5 Common

As of 2026 Q1, 139,206 AUDI A5s remain registered in the UK — still a familiar sight on today's roads. Numbers are at their highest recorded level since the model first appeared in our data in 2014 Q3. Unusually, the numbers are actually rising — up 4,496 (3.3%) over the past year, as imports and barn-finds rejoin the register faster than cars leave it.

About the A5

The Audi A5 is a series of compact executive and grand touring coupé cars produced by the German automobile manufacturer Audi since June 2007. The A5 range also includes the coupe, cabriolet, and "Sportback"—a five-door liftback with a fastback roofline—derived from the Audi A4 saloon and estate models. Under Audi's internal platform numbering convention, the A5 is a member of the B-platform series of vehicles, sharing its platform designation with the A4 saloon and Avant. The first generation A5 (Type 8T) belongs to the B8 family, while the second-generation model (Type 8W6) is based on the B9...

AUDI A5 — questions & answers

How many AUDI A5 are left in the UK?

As of 2026 Q1, 139,206 AUDI A5 were still registered in the UK — 131,186 licensed and on the road, plus 8,020 declared SORN (off-road). The figures come from official DVLA vehicle licensing data.

Is the AUDI A5 rare?

The AUDI A5 is common, with 139,206 still on the road, making it rarer than 3% of the 2,429 UK car models we track.

Is the AUDI A5 increasing or decreasing?

Over the last year the number of AUDI A5 on UK roads rose by 4,496 (3.3%).

What fuel do most AUDI A5 use?

Most AUDI A5 run on diesel — about 58% of those still registered, with the rest split across petrol, plug-in hybrid, hybrid.

When did the AUDI A5 peak?

The AUDI A5 peaked at 139,206 registered in 2026 Q1, and was first recorded in the data in 2014 Q3.
